Configure an ACE (Access Control Entry) on this page.
An ACE consists of several parameters. These parameters vary according to the frame type that you select.
First select the ingress port for the ACE, and then select the frame type. Note that different parameter options
are displayed depending on the frame type selected.
A frame that hits this ACE matches the configuration that is defined here.

Ingress Port: Select the ingress port for which this ACE applies.
All: The ACE applies to all port.
Port n: The ACE applies to this port number, where n is the number of the switch port.
Policy Filter: Specify the policy number filter for this ACE.
Any: No policy filter is specified (policy filter status is "don't‐care").
Specific: If you want to filter a specific policy with this ACE, choose this value. Two field for entering a
policy value and bitmask appears.
Policy Value: When "Specific" is selected for the policy filter, you can enter a specific policy value. The allowed
range is 0 to 127.
Policy Bitmask: When "Specific" is selected for the policy filter, you can enter a specific policy bitmask. The
allowed range is 0x0 to 0x7f. Notice the usage of bitmask, if the binary bit value is "0", it means this bit is
"don't‐care". The real matched pattern is [policy_value & policy_bitmask]. For example, if the policy value is 3 and
the policy bitmask is 0x10 (bit 0 is "don't‐care" bit), then policy 2 and 3 are applied to this rule.
